Subject: Timetabler cut-over — we made it

Welcome aboard, new folks! Over the weekend we moved the Larkspun timetable solver from the old Chalkline box to the new cluster. Short version: solve times dropped from ~40 minutes to under 10 for a full term at Medwick Academy, and the constraint editor no longer times out. A few room-clash warnings are expected this week while caches warm. So you can get oriented, the solver's current production settings are below.

settings of fajog-hahif:
[sorax]
port = 7000
region = upper-2
host = sorax.nelvroworks.corp
timeout_ms = 3000
retries = 4

Handover for Priya (release manager): SQL lint rules for the Ledgerline repo are now enforced in CI. Rules cover keyword casing, mandatory WHERE clauses on deletes, and banned cross-schema joins. Existing files are grandfathered via a baseline file; new violations fail the build. Tomas owns rule updates going forward. Two teams have temporary exemptions expiring at the end of the quarter. The linter currently runs with these configuration values.

config for faduf-yahap:
[lamvan]
team = rusael
access_code = ac_ac22dc
owner = druius.istdor
host = lamvan.novacio.example
port = 8443
peer = soreth.xolmario.corp
salt = 0768e68d
pin = 8310

### Step 7: Barcode Scanner Integration

This step wires the Quillhawk scanner service into the Pickline inventory app. Review the decoder adapter in `scanner/adapter.ts`: it normalizes GS1 payloads before enqueueing them, and malformed scans are dropped with a counter increment rather than an exception. Confirm the retry queue is bounded at 500 entries and that duplicate scans within two seconds are coalesced. The scan-event writer persists batches to the inventory database using the connection string below.

replica DSN, bagaf-bagep: mssql://praion_svc:7RJjXrE@db-3c46.halixcorp.internal:5432/zorix